**Postmortem timeline — Farelight pricing experiment**

14:22 — On-call paged after checkout conversions dropped sharply on the Farelight platform. Investigation showed the ticket-pricing experiment had begun serving the treatment price to 100% of traffic instead of the intended 10% split, due to a misconfigured rollout flag pushed earlier that afternoon. Experiment was halted at 14:41 and prices reverted. The deploy responsible was identified by the token recorded below.

session token of fadug-hahap = htk3_554

**Memo: Uniforms for the Saltmarsh Depot**

Quick heads-up — the first batch of uniforms for the new Saltmarsh depot ships Friday via Pennon Freight. Forty jackets, forty hi-vis vests, all in two banded cartons. Please make sure a driver is free that afternoon, as the depot has no storage yet and cartons can't sit outside. The hand-over instruction for the courier is given below.

dispatch memo: the sorius tamius courier leaves the praeth ledger at gate 4873 under passcode 928014

Plugin authors integrating with the FoldPoint locker network reported that unlock requests began failing with 401 errors on Monday. Root cause: the shared locker-gateway credential expired and the auto-renewal job had been disabled during last month's migration. A fresh credential has now been issued with the same scopes (unlock, status, reservation-read). Please update your plugin configs promptly; the old credential is fully revoked. The replacement key follows immediately below.

app token of hahig-bawef = qvz4-jEJj